Price of engine oil doubles

Local markets have seen a 100 per cent rise in the price of engine oil. Karim Sami, member of the Petroleum Products Division in the Egyptian Chamber of Commerce, said that the price of a package of oil weighing four kilos has gone up from 82 to 140 pounds, while one weighing 20 kilos has risen from 160 to 300 pounds.

BG’s Egypt troubles could hit Chile LNG supply

British oil and gas company BG Group Plc's production troubles in Egypt may affect supplies of Liquefied Natural Gas to two of its Chilean customers, Endesa Chile and state-owned ENAP, BG said on Wednesday.

RWE may use renewable power for Egypt oil work

German utility RWE may set up a new solar and wind plant in Egypt to power its oil production there, a German newspaper said, citing an official from the company.

TransGlobe Energy shares rise on report of Egypt block wins

Shares of TransGlobe, which has oil interests in Egypt and Yemen, rose as much as 14 per cent to a six-month high of C$12.45 on Friday on the Toronto Stock Exchange.
